This paper uses the panel data of energy consumption and GDP for 82 countries from 1972 to 2002. Based on the income … levels defined by the World Bank, the data are divided into four categories: low income group, lower middle income group …, upper middle income group, and high income group. We employ the GMM-SYS approach for the estimation of the panel VAR model …
